Timeline

  1. 14 September 2021

    Written question

    To ask the Secretary of State for Business, Energy and Industrial Strategy, what sources his Department uses when reporting gaseous emissions allocated to Scotland prior to those statistics being integration within the statistics for the UK as a whole.

    Source: Commons

  2. 22 September 2021

    Answer

    The National Atmospheric Emissions Inventory estimates annual air quality and greenhouse gas pollutant emissions for the UK.
